I have a friend at work that his motor has gone out. The washer has been great for him but just 6months out of the ten year warranty. Shopuld he try for a replacement motor only or the kit PN 12002039 to replace. They have not had a mold problem al all and this is the first time anything has gone wrong with the machine. He has checked out the control board and it is fine. Just the motor does not work.
 
Just get the kit...

The motor may be out BUT the motor control board may be screwed up too. I've put the conversion kit on my MAH4000AWW washer and haven't looked back. The new motor is a million times quieter and the control board is built with better heat sinks for the triacs and a line filter as well. I really don't see many of the new style motor/controls crap out. I highly recommend changing the belt at the same time. If you have the older 'Dayco' mfg belt, change it for the newer Hutchinson mfg. The conversion is really easy to do, too. Good luck!
